Albeit Color

#38546e

Albeit is pale, cool-toned shade of cool cyan. It is better contrasting with white. This color combines beautifully with warm red, warm green or warm magenta

Inverse Color #c7ab91
Complementary Color #6e5238
Color Shade: cool cyan (208.89° hue)
Color Temperature: cool
Lightness: 32.55% (better contrasting with white)

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#38546e is made of 22% red, 34% green and 44% blue. In a HSL mode Albeit has a hue angle of 208.89°, a saturation of 32.53% and a lightness of 32.55%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#38546e is made of 21.18% cyan, 10.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 56.86% black ink.
